ICPES 2026 is the 16th edition of an international conference focused on power engineering, renewable energy technologies, energy system modelling, digitalization, energy storage, power system stability, and artificial intelligence in energy. According to the official event website, the conference will take place in Xi'an, China from December 4 to 6, 2026 and is hosted by Xi'an University of Technology.
